Understand the Basics

Understand the Basics

Before you can even begin to teach yourself golf, you need to understand the basics of the game. Learn the rules, the various clubs and how to use them, and the etiquette of golf. You can look up tutorials online, read books and manuals, or watch instructional videos. Whatever your learning style is, there are plenty of resources out there to help you get started.

Keep Track of Your Progress

Keep Track of Your Progress

As you practice, it is important to keep track of your progress. This can be done by recording your scores for each round or keeping track of how far you hit the ball each time. You can also use technology to help you track your progress and make sure you are improving. There are various apps and websites available that can help you measure and track your progress.
